Delhi Metro Rail
Upendra Yadav is an experienced engineering professional with a Bachelor of Technology (B.Tech.) in Electrical Engineering from KNIT Sultanpur, obtained in 2014. Currently serving as a Section Engineer - Project at Delhi Metro Rail Corporation Ltd since September 2016, Upendra has also held the position of Station Controller. Prior experience includes a role as Manager Operations at MFEELD NETWORKS PVT LTD from November 2015 to August 2016, and as a Research & Development Engineer at JOY DZIGN ENGINEERS PVT LTD from June 2014 to October 2015.
This person is not in any teams
This person is not in any offices